Minimizing thick plants is a critical element of landscape management, assisting to bring back order, enhance aesthetics,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ict airflow, minimize sunshine penetration, and develop opportunities for pests and disease. Pruning and thinning are the primary methods for managing thick or rowdy greenery, enabling plants to grow while maintaining a regulated look. The procedure includes selectively getting rid of excess branches, stems, and foliage, always thinking about the natural development habit of each species. Timing is important; some plants react best to pruning during dormancy, while flowering ranges may require post-bloom trimming to maintain blooms. Proper technique guarantees cuts are tidy and located to motivate healthy new growth. In addition to improving plant health, minimizing overgrowth enhances accessibility and visibility in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outdoor living spaces become much safer and more inviting. Long-term upkeep plans prevent future overgrowth, making sure a balanced and harmonious landscape.
